WPC's HIPAA Database Toolkit and its DDL schemas are used for a variety of jobs, including: creating and managing a complete administrative repository of all HIPAA transactions; loading an enterprise data warehouse with real-time financial transactions; running ad hoc reports; and presenting original EDI claim data to remittance processors.

About WPC ?
WPC is a healthcare industry leader, providing world class consulting solutions and serving as the exclusive publisher of critical HIPAA implementation publications and related products. For the last 40 years, thousands of customers—including the largest firms in healthcare—have relied upon WPC's expertise to solve their business problems. WPC provides technical, business process, and compliance solutions while focusing on improving quality, lowering costs, and optimizing performance for customers. Expertise includes: ICD-10, security and compliance, healthcare reform, revenue cycle management, and patient engagement strategies. For more information, please visit www.wpc-services.com. ?
